Winter (Mirror)

Poetry. Hoover writes of ceaseless change in life and culture, seeking to capture "the unrelenting/rush of things/in their freezing." These poems glide seamlessly from philosophy to family to American landscapes, all observed with keen wit as well as melancholy. Gillian Conoley has accurately referred to the "appetitive inclusionary impulse" of Hoover's work. Yet for all its exuberance, WINTER (MIRROR) expresses quiet wonder at the impenetrable surfaces...
